Is it a Mechanical with a Freq counter?
or is A digital with a Mechanical pointer for show?
is the pointer LCD or mechanical?


PLL with a simulated dial, similar to the old Sony ICF-7700/7600DA (but
undoubtably with better performance).

should I just get the DEGEN 1102?


AFAIK the DE1103 performs noticeably better, with less noise and better
IF filters. It even seems comparable to the venerable Sony ICF-SW55 in
terms of reception performance, apart from some distortion in SSB.
Ergonomics still leave a bit to be desired here and there but will
certainly improve with newer models.
